Output 862031a210ca29bcf07c91372abc6652bf8769c182a907ebafad8d76595e7685:95

value
1081670
script pubkey
OP_0 OP_PUSHBYTES_20 c8dfe0d1bb066702458ebc5fcde4fb29ab32a607
address
bc1qer07p5dmqensy3vwh30ume8m9x4n9fs8pest9h
transaction
862031a210ca29bcf07c91372abc6652bf8769c182a907ebafad8d76595e7685
spent
true